What is the difference between an entrepreneur and a sole proprietorship?

Entrepreneur is an innovator, someone who creates a new company/business/corporation.

Proprietor is the person who owns the company on his/her own. All the shares, liabilities, equities, and assets belong to one person - proprietor. Following this logic, I suppose that Entrepreneur can be a Proprietor and vice versa. Entrepreneur can also own a corporation that does not only belong to him/her.

What is franchising and what are its advantages and disadvantages?

Advantages: Easier loan approvals, thought out and often proven business plan, support from corporate, co-op advertising, brand name advantage etc...

Disadvantages: Royalty fees, binding agreement, higher up front cost

Why do employees constitute one of the greatest threats to information security?

because employees use data in everyday activities to conduct the organization's business, their mistakes represent a serious threat to confidentiality, integrity, and availability of data and even threats from outside.
